Just changing the filter on a stock blaster will give you no noticable improvment at all. I would bet that without a pipe or chaning the exhaust then you won't even need to re-jet. The stock blaster airbox will only flow so much air and is limited to that. Adding a filter such as K&N or uni will be nothing but a replacment. If you looking for peformance open up the box or get a new exhaust system first, then get a filter.
